Manish Sisodia Gives Crèche to Delhi Secretariat

(New Delhi) Manish Sisodia Gives Crèche to Delhi Secretariat
Deputy Chief Minister #ManishSisodia inaugurated a #creche on the office premises of the #DelhiSecretariat on Thursday.
Sisodia Said ,”Now every working professional here who has a child at home and wants to spend quality time with him or her can do so. All thanks to this idea of starting a creche, working parents can spend quality time with their kids here, like eating food with them and reading them stories,”
This model should be adopted by all workstations, including private organisations.

Ruling Kejriwal’s New Bouncer,Claims CBI told to Target Opposition

[New Delhi]Ruling Kejriwal’s New Bouncer , Claims CBI told to Target Opposition
The confrontation between Delhi’s ruling AAP and the Centre today intensified with Chief Minister Arvind Kejriwal making fresh allegations that CBI has been asked to “target” the opposition and “finish those who don’t fall in line”.
Kejriwal’s latest salvo came a day after he demanded that Union Finance Minister Arun Jaitley be removed from the Cabinet for alleged corruption in Delhi District Cricket Association (DDCA) which he had headed for 14 years till 2013.
Jaitley had rejected the allegations calling it was a propaganda technique of Kejriwal to deflect attention when he himself was in the “dock”.
Kejriwal today tweeted,
“A CBI officer told me yesterday that CBI has been asked to target all opposition parties and finish those who don’t fall in line.”
The AAP chief once again chose the social media route to level the charges. He had virtually live-tweeted the CBI raid at his Principal Secretary Rajendra Kumar’s office in the Delhi Secretariat on Tuesday.
